WebMar 15, 2024 · A sign-on bonus is a monetary reward that an employer offers to an employee when the employee begins a new job. A sign-on bonus may come in the form of a single payment, multiple payments over a specified period or stock options. WebJun 27, 2024 · A signing bonus, also known as a starting bonus or a sign-on bonus, is a monetary incentive a company offers you to work for them. It can range widely from $1,000 to over $50,000 depending on your industry and title, and it could be a great financial advantage since you can use it to pay off any outstanding debt or start an emergency fund. WebJun 27, 2024 · To have a better idea of what you can expect, a signing bonus could be 10 percent or more of your yearly salary. Some companies will offer an average of $5,000 to $10,000 for entry- to mid-level positions, but could be more depending on experience (or if …
